Behavioral therapy has become increasingly preferred as a primary treatment tool for addiction in Plymouth because it attempts to stop the cycle of abuse by altering a person's thought process and behavior patterns. Things which once activated someones addictive behaviors doesn't receive the same type of response after effective behavioral therapy, and it may also help improve the person's overall coping and life skills so they may have a happier, more successful life.
Cognitive-Behavioral Therapy can help isolate problem areas and destructive behaviors and help the person in recovery learn how to act upon these behaviors and problems more effectively by practicing healthier coping mechanisms. Motivational Enhancement Therapy addresses primarily a person's ambivalence toward treatment and resolving their addiction problem. Basically this type of behavioral therapy persuades the individual to adjust their mindset in regards to their addiction so they can succeed at rehabilitation and receive it of their own will. Family Behavior Therapy can help adults and adolescents to effectively deal with substance abuse and dual-diagnosis disorders, and engages families in the recovery process so that repairing and improving the home environment is also a primary focus. This form of behavioral therapy has been found to be more effective than just general counseling, especially for teens with behavior and conduct disorders.
